    Reddit installs fine here, tested in Windows 10 22H2 and Windows 11 22H2, with and without Edge WebView2 on each system.

    Running get-appxpackage *edge* -allusers from elevated PowerShell shows the output below:

    https://pastebin.com/V1YsCLKT

    If you get the same output, you may consider running a ProcMon trace. Start the trace, install Reddit and let it fail, and immediately stop tracing. Save all events to a PML format log file. Zip the log and share it on OneDrive.

    Also, please upload the output file c:\appx.log after running the following command from admin PS:

    • get-appxlog -all | out-file 'c:\appx.log'
